Optimize Your Google My Business Profile for Maximum Impact
Start by claiming and verifying your GMB listing if you haven’t already. Ensure all business details are accurate, including name, address, phone number, and website. Filling out every section, like business hours and categories, signals credibility. Incorporate keywords naturally into your business description to align with what your potential customers are searching for. Regular updates and posts keep your profile fresh, which Google favors in local pack rankings. I once updated my profile with new photos and special offers, which led to a noticeable boost within weeks. Remember, consistency across online directories reinforces your legitimacy and improves your local visibility. Enhance and Manage Customer Reviews Effectively
Actively seek reviews from satisfied customers by politely asking post-service or via follow-up emails. Respond promptly to all reviews—thank positive ones and address negative feedback professionally. Google considers review quantity and quality as key factors in ranking algorithms. During one campaign, I personally reached out to unhappy customers to resolve issues, which not only turned negative reviews into positives but also increased my overall rating. Incorporate keywords in your responses when appropriate, as they help Google understand what your business offers. Use review generation tools to streamline the process. Consistent, authentic reviews build social proof and elevate your listing in the local pack. Build Consistent NAP Citations and Backlinks
Ensure your Name, Address, and Phone number (NAP) are uniform across all online platforms—this consistency is crucial for local SEO. Create profiles on key directories such as Yelp, Bing Places, and industry-specific sites. Regularly audit your citations to fix discrepancies. I once discovered mismatched addresses on a few directories, which hindered my rankings; correcting these made a tangible difference within a couple of months. Aim for backlinks from reputable local websites, news outlets, and industry blogs. These are like votes of trust, signaling Google that your business is prominent locally. Use tools like Whitespark or BrightLocal to find citation opportunities and monitor your link profile. Many local businesses believe that simply optimizing their Google My Business profile is enough to rank higher in the local 3 pack. However, this misconception overlooks several nuanced factors that can make or break your visibility. One common myth is that keyword stuffing in your business description boosts rankings—that’s outdated and can actually harm your listing’s credibility. Instead, focus on providing genuine, keyword-optimized content that offers value to potential customers, aligning with Google’s emphasis on relevance and user experience. Additionally, numerous entrepreneurs overlook the importance of managing NAP (Name, Address, Phone Number) citations consistently across all platforms. Inconsistent citations can confuse Google’s algorithms, diminishing your local rank despite perfect profile optimization. A study by Moz highlights that citation consistency is one of the top ranking factors for local SEO, emphasizing its critical role.
Are There Hidden Signals That Really Influence Local Map Rankings?
Beyond the obvious factors like reviews and citations, Google considers user engagement signals such as click-through rates, phone click frequency, and direction requests. These behavioral cues indicate to Google that your listing is relevant and trustworthy, which can give you a competitive edge. Unfortunately, many overlook these signals, focusing solely on static optimization. Implementing strategies like compelling call-to-actions, optimized photos, and regular updates can increase user interactions—thereby reinforcing your position in the local pack. Be cautious not to fall for the trap of over-optimizing your profile to manipulate engagement artificially; Google’s machine learning models are increasingly sophisticated at detecting inauthentic activity. Over the years, I’ve experimented with various software solutions and methodologies that have proven effective for staying ahead in the local pack. One tool I rely on daily is BrightLocal, which offers comprehensive citation management, review tracking, and rank reporting. Its citation audit feature helped me identify and fix inconsistent NAP data across directories, directly boosting my local visibility. Additionally, Whitespark’s Local Citation Finder is invaluable for discovering new backlink opportunities and citation sites specific to my industry and locale, saving me countless hours of manual outreach. Regularly checking your ranking fluctuations is crucial, and for that, Google’s own Search Console provides essential insights into your organic performance and user engagement metrics that influence local rank signals.
To streamline review management, I recommend using Podium. Its platform consolidates all reviews and messages into one dashboard, enabling faster response times and proactive review generation—both vital for maintaining your reputation and rankings. For ongoing content optimization, SEMrush’s local SEO tools help analyze keyword trends and competitor gaps, so you can continually refine your strategy and stay relevant in the local search landscape.
